Review of After (2012) by Bill R — 11 Sep 2015
I am a sucker for the plot & themes in this film - you put someone wandering through an empty town wondering where everybody went and what's happening - and I'm hooked. The story isn't really original by any means - but it drew me in and kept me intensely focused for about an hour.
This is a psychological thriller with touches of horror that unfolds psychological layers in a rather predictable fashion . . . but, like I said, I'm a sucker for this kind of film - dealing with personal demons, battling fears and anxieties, fighting against the unseen, trying to decipher the puzzle of cryptic visions & dreams, etc.
If you like that kind of thing - check this out. :-) The ending is a tad disappointing however.
